summarylogtreecommitdiffstats
diff options
context:
space:
mode:
authorNarrat2020-01-15 21:44:07 +0100
committerNarrat2020-01-15 21:44:07 +0100
commiteb1fde3efca2faaf7ff90a4b581a84880b179922 (patch)
tree602fe74854d370789f67b85cdfebb8d1cfed5f23
parente961c19dfc08e48f1d1c3cc3f06ebc4726d6484b (diff)
downloadaur-eb1fde3efca2faaf7ff90a4b581a84880b179922.tar.gz
update to 0.4.2
with 0.4.1 pims moved from a harddep to a optdep
-rw-r--r--.SRCINFO14
-rw-r--r--PKGBUILD28
2 files changed, 28 insertions, 14 deletions
diff --git a/.SRCINFO b/.SRCINFO
index fd5031a0ad3a..fe82055fe98a 100644
--- a/.SRCINFO
+++ b/.SRCINFO
@@ -1,8 +1,6 @@
-# Generated by mksrcinfo v8
-# Fri Apr 6 03:34:40 UTC 2018
pkgbase = python-trackpy
pkgdesc = Tools for particle tracking
- pkgver = 0.4
+ pkgver = 0.4.2
pkgrel = 1
url = https://github.com/soft-matter/trackpy
arch = any
@@ -14,10 +12,14 @@ pkgbase = python-trackpy
depends = python-scipy
depends = python-matplotlib
depends = python-pandas
+ depends = python-six
depends = python-yaml
- depends = python-pims
- source = https://github.com/soft-matter/trackpy/archive/v0.4.zip
- md5sums = 81b9ba461554d7c8acbf4ad34f6dff27
+ optdepends = python-pims: simplifies image-reading
+ optdepends = python-pytables: saving results in an HDF5 file
+ optdepends = python-numba: for accelerated feature-finding and linking
+ optdepends = python-pillow: for some display routines
+ source = trackpy-0.4.2.tar.gz::https://github.com/soft-matter/trackpy/archive/v0.4.2.tar.gz
+ md5sums = bb166d6d93c7b8f9a3330a9d758808eb
pkgname = python-trackpy
diff --git a/PKGBUILD b/PKGBUILD
index ef07f559503a..35727c728563 100644
--- a/PKGBUILD
+++ b/PKGBUILD
@@ -1,23 +1,35 @@
-# Maintainer: Francois Boulogne <fboulogne at april dot org>
+# Contributor: Lex Black <autumn-wind@web.de>
+# Contributor: Francois Boulogne <fboulogne at april dot org>
+
pkgname=python-trackpy
-pkgver=0.4
+pkgver=0.4.2
pkgrel=1
pkgdesc="Tools for particle tracking"
url="https://github.com/soft-matter/trackpy"
arch=(any)
license=('BSD')
-depends=('python' 'python-numpy' 'python-scipy' 'python-matplotlib' 'python-pandas' 'python-yaml' 'python-pims')
+depends=('python' 'python-numpy' 'python-scipy' 'python-matplotlib' 'python-pandas' 'python-six' 'python-yaml')
makedepends=('python-setuptools')
checkdepends=('python-nose')
-source=(https://github.com/soft-matter/trackpy/archive/v$pkgver.zip)
+optdepends=("python-pims: simplifies image-reading"
+ "python-pytables: saving results in an HDF5 file"
+ "python-numba: for accelerated feature-finding and linking"
+ "python-pillow: for some display routines")
+source=(trackpy-"$pkgver".tar.gz::https://github.com/soft-matter/trackpy/archive/v$pkgver.tar.gz)
+md5sums=('bb166d6d93c7b8f9a3330a9d758808eb')
+
+
+build() {
+ cd trackpy-"$pkgver"
+ python setup.py build
+}
check() {
- cd $srcdir/trackpy-"$pkgver"
+ cd trackpy-"$pkgver"
nosetests3
}
package() {
- cd $srcdir/trackpy-"$pkgver"
- python setup.py install --root="$pkgdir/" --optimize=1
+ cd trackpy-"$pkgver"
+ python setup.py install --root="$pkgdir/" --optimize=1 --skip-build
}
-md5sums=('81b9ba461554d7c8acbf4ad34f6dff27')